Although it rained pretty heavy at some points, it's the best motorcycle tour I've done to date. The average mileage per day was pushing past 250 miles (400km) per day while riding about eight hours per day and often getting to our destinations past sunset. Tiring at some points, yes, but boring...definitely not. European roads have some absolutely stunning views and many have little traffic!

If you pack as much as we did within 10 days (France, Belgium, Germany, Austria, Italy and Switzerland) you'll find your eyes are overloaded from trying to absorb the spectacular scenery!
Next time I do this trip, it's definitely going to be at a slower pace. I only managed to fit one afternoon of swimming in the beautiful Lake Como. So I'd definitely return to the Italian lakes to hangout on the beach for a few days. Then there's the Alps...to enjoy high Alpine passes your bike need to be free from luggage! I tried to pack Europe's best motorcycle roads which include (the rain meant we had to miss about five other stunning roads):
B500 - Black Forest, Germany
L277 road running by the Danube - Southern Germany
Kesselbergstraße - Bavaria, Germany
Timmelsjoch Pass - Austria/Italy border
Stelvio Pass - Northern Italy
Gavia Pass - Northern Italy
SP65 from Bologna to Firenza (Ducati & Ferarri test road) - Italy
Grimsel Pass - Switzerland
Furka Pass - Switzerland
